INFORMATIONS

Les Sessions en PHP5 Auteur : wizad Modifie le : 18/01/2007 à 22h26
Retour
Chapitre: Précédent | Suivant

Chapitre 1 : Les sessions, définition, principe, applications.

Mais qu'est-ce donc?

Les sessions en PHP constitue un mécanisme pour conserver les données entres différents accés et entres différentes pages d'une application web. Cela vous permet d'augmenter l'attrait de vos application grace notamment à la personnalisation de celles-ci. Grace au sessions, vous pouvez stocker de nombreux type de variable et les récupérer entres différents accés. Les types de variables autorisé sont les suivants : chaînes, entières, flottantes, caractères, tableaux, objets (sous certaines conditions). Par contre il est absolument impossible de stocker les variable de ressources comme par exemple celle correspondant à la connexion MySQL.

Pourquoi les utiliser?

Elles peuvent avoir plusieurs utilitées. Leur intérêt principal est de pouvoir passer des variables de sessions de page en page. Ainsi on les utilisent couramment pour tracer les différentes visites, authentifier les visiteurs, ainsi que conserver des données les concernant (en complément des cookies) d'une visite à l'autre.

Objectif de ce cours

Au fil des différent chapitre de ce cours nous étudierons donc le principe des session php au travers d'explication théorique et pratique. Ainsi nous aborderons notamment les différentes possibilité pour l'authentification des visiteurs et au terme de ce cours nous les mettrons en pratique au travers de la réalisation d'une classe permettant de gérer les sessions et l'authentification sur un site web (il s'agira d'une classe trés semblable à celle utilisée sur ce site).